package com.baeldung.jimfs;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.UncheckedIOException;
import java.nio.file.Files;
import java.nio.file.Path;
import java.nio.file.StandardCopyOption;
public class FileManipulation {
void move(final Path origin, final Path destination) {
try {
Files.createDirectories(destination);
Files.move(origin, destination, StandardCopyOption.REPLACE_EXISTING);
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
}
@@ -0,0 +1,18 @@
package com.baeldung.jimfs;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.UncheckedIOException;
import java.nio.file.Path;
class FilePathReader {
String getSystemPath(final Path path) {
try {
return path
.toRealPath()
.toString();
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
}
@@ -0,0 +1,43 @@
package com.baeldung.jimfs;
import java.io.IOException;
import java.io.UncheckedIOException;
import java.nio.file.Files;
import java.nio.file.Path;
public class FileRepository {
void create(final Path path, final String fileName) {
final Path filePath = path.resolve(fileName);
try {
Files.createFile(filePath);
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
String read(final Path path) {
try {
return new String(Files.readAllBytes(path));
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
String update(final Path path, final String newContent) {
try {
Files.write(path, newContent.getBytes());
return newContent;
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
void delete(final Path path) {
try {
Files.deleteIfExists(path);
} catch (final IOException ex) {
throw new UncheckedIOException(ex);
}
}
}
